"Sinara started supplying Arctic diesel locomotives

Sinara Transport Machines (STM) Holding started serial deliveries of TEM7A shunting locomotives for NOVATEK, one of the largest natural gas producers in the country. The vehicles are designed to operate in extreme climatic conditions at the Severo-Russkoye field in the Yamalo-Nenets Autonomous District.

Thanks to the commissioning of the new locomotives, it will be possible to increase the efficiency of sorting operations and transport up to 20 million cubic meters of liquid hydrocarbons daily.

The eight-axle TEM7A locomotive is one of the most powerful shunting diesel locomotives at the Russian railways and industrial enterprises.

Thanks to its unique running gear, the fullest use of the coupling mass, excellent dynamic qualities and fitting into small radius curves is achieved.

A microprocessor control system is used to control the locomotive. The locomotive has 6 specifications.

The holding and NOVATEK started cooperating more than 10 years ago, in 2009. At that time, STM delivered to its partner the TEM7A locomotives, which later proved to be efficient in shunting operations at the oil and gas enterprises.

By the end of this year the holding will deliver another locomotive of this series.

According to Anton Zubikhin, General Director of STM Trade House, the entire rolling stock of the holding is designed for reliable operation in extreme climatic conditions.
